How CBT and DBT work online for parenting stress

CBT, or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, focuses on identifying unhelpful thoughts and testing them against real-life evidence. It teaches simple tools to change thought patterns and behaviors that fuel anxiety, depression, and parenting overwhelm.

DBT, or Dialectical Behavior Therapy, emphasizes emotion regulation, distress tolerance, and interpersonal skills. It helps people manage intense feelings, reduce reactive behaviors, and improve communication during stressful family moments.

Choosing the right approach is a collaborative process. The therapist will discuss goals, try techniques in session, and adjust methods based on what helps most. Clients and the therapist decide together whether CBT, DBT, or a mixture fits current needs and preferences.

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video sessions work well for skill practice and face-to-face discussion. Phone sessions are useful when bandwidth is limited or for short check-ins. Live chat and text messaging suit quick updates, coaching between sessions, or people who prefer not to be on camera. These options make therapy flexible and easier to fit into a parent’s busy schedule.
